Central Medallion Floral Tabriz Rug. 107 x 172 in.

Antique Tabriz rug in a large and desirable format. Boasting a traditional medallion-and-corner (medallion and spandrel) layout, a hallmark of classical Persian design. Faded midnight blue to teal field with strong abrash (intentional tonal shifts due to vegetable dyes). A central floral medallion in camel and gold tones, intricate and densely woven.With a complex guard bands and a wide main border, featuring scrolling vines and floral motifs in earthy golds, taupes, and rust. Stylized lotus flowers, palmettes, arabesques, and dense vines typical of high-end city workshop rugs. Very fine weave, cotton foundation with a wool pile, with silk highlights. Even wear and some age-related patina, but no glaring damage or repairs.

  • Dimensions: 107 x 172 in;  (8 ft 11 in x 14 ft 11 in);  (271.78  x 436.88 cm)

  • Style: Tabriz (Of the Period)

  • Materials and Techniques: Silk, Wool, Hand-Knotted, Hand-Woven

  • Place of Origin: Iran

  • Period: Early 20th Century

  • Date of Manufacture: 1900
